What's Happening?
The beauty industry is experiencing significant brand closures in 2025, with companies like Ami Colé, Youthforia, and REN Clean Skincare shutting down. These closures are attributed to the increasingly competitive nature of the industry, where saturation has become a critical issue. Robin Russell, Chairman & CEO at First Natural Brands, highlights the challenges faced by both small and large companies in maintaining their market position amidst fierce competition.
Why It's Important?
The wave of closures in the beauty industry underscores the challenges brands face in a saturated market. As competition intensifies, companies must innovate and differentiate themselves to survive. The closures of well-known brands like REN Clean Skincare indicate that even established players are not immune to market pressures. This trend could lead to a shift in industry dynamics, with smaller, niche brands potentially gaining traction as consumers seek unique and personalized products.
